影像引导下的肌肉骨骼肿瘤冷冻治疗

Image-guided Cryotherapy for Musculoskeletal Tumors.

机构信息

Division of Interventional Radiology, Cisanello University Hospital, Pisa, Italy.

Department of Diagnostic and Interventional Radiology, Sohag University Hospital, Sohag, Egypt.

出版信息

Curr Med Imaging. 2021;17(2):166-178. doi: 10.2174/1573405616666200825162712.

DOI:10.2174/1573405616666200825162712
PMID:32842945
Abstract

BACKGROUND

This article represents a review of the use of image-guided cryotherapy in the treatment of musculoskeletal tumor lesions. Cryotherapy is able to induce a lethal effect on cancer cells through direct and indirect mechanisms. In this manuscript, we combined our experience with that of other authors who have published on this topic in order to provide indications on when to use cryotherapy in musculoskeletal oncology.

DISCUSSION

Image-Guided percutaneous cryotherapy is a therapeutic method now widely accepted in the treatment of patients with musculoskeletal tumors. It can be used both for palliative treatments of metastatic bone lesions and for the curative treatment of benign bone tumors, such as osteoid osteoma or osteoblastoma. In the treatment of bone metastases, cryotherapy plays a major role in alleviating or resolving disease-related pain, but it has also been demonstrated that it can have a role in local disease control. In recent years, the use of cryotherapy has also expanded for the treatment of both benign and malignant soft tissue tumors.

CONCLUSION

Percutaneous cryotherapy can be considered a safe and effective technique in the treatment of benign and malignant musculoskeletal tumors. Cryotherapy can be considered the first option in benign tumor lesions, such as osteoid osteoma, and a valid alternative to radiofrequency ablation. In the treatment of painful bone metastases, it must be considered secondarily to other standard treatments (radiotherapy, bisphosphonate therapy, and chemotherapy) when they are no longer effective in controlling the disease or when they cannot be repeated (for example, radiotherapy).

摘要

背景

本文是对影像引导下冷冻治疗在治疗肌肉骨骼肿瘤病变中的应用的综述。冷冻疗法能够通过直接和间接机制对癌细胞产生致命影响。在本文中,我们结合了我们的经验和其他已经发表过相关主题文章的作者的经验,为肌肉骨骼肿瘤学中何时使用冷冻治疗提供了指导。

讨论

影像引导下经皮冷冻治疗是一种在治疗肌肉骨骼肿瘤患者中广泛接受的治疗方法。它既可以用于治疗转移性骨病变的姑息性治疗,也可以用于治疗良性骨肿瘤,如骨样骨瘤或骨母细胞瘤。在骨转移的治疗中,冷冻治疗在缓解或解决与疾病相关的疼痛方面起着重要作用,但也已经证明它在局部疾病控制方面也有作用。近年来,冷冻治疗在治疗良性和恶性软组织肿瘤方面的应用也有所扩大。

结论

经皮冷冻治疗在治疗良性和恶性肌肉骨骼肿瘤方面可以被认为是一种安全有效的技术。冷冻治疗可以被认为是良性肿瘤病变(如骨样骨瘤)的首选治疗方法,也是射频消融术的有效替代方法。在治疗疼痛性骨转移时,当其他标准治疗(放疗、双磷酸盐治疗和化疗)不再有效或无法重复(例如放疗)时,它必须被视为二线治疗选择。
